Developing ethics training programs is crucial for companies as it fosters a culture of integrity and trust among employees. When companies prioritize ethics, they lay the groundwork for a work environment where employees understand the importance of ethical behavior in their decision-making processes. This leads to more consistent actions aligned with the company's values, improving overall morale and teamwork.

A culture of integrity can enhance employee engagement, as individuals feel proud to work for an organization that prioritizes ethical standards. It also positively influences how employees interact with clients, stakeholders, and each other, often resulting in stronger relationships and improved business outcomes. Moreover, when employees trust that they are working in an ethical environment, they are more likely to report unethical behavior, which can ultimately protect the company's reputation and sustainability in the long run.

In addition to improving internal dynamics, having a strong ethical foundation can help a company navigate external challenges and public scrutiny more effectively, leading to better market positioning and brand loyalty. Overall, ethics training is an essential aspect of strategic sales force management, enabling companies to cultivate a responsible and trustworthy workforce.
